People run through an alarming amount of paper and plastic, from paper towels to produce bags. But there are reusable products you can buy to actually help you cut down on your consumption over time and replace many of your single-use products (which will likely end up in a landfill). These eco-friendly alternatives may require a little bit more washing and foresight (how many times have you forgotten to bring your own tote bag to the grocery store?), but they will, at least, help you reduce the amount of plastic wrap, plastic bags, and paper products you burn through every week. Although paper and plastic use is just one slice of our overall environmental crisis—and personal paper and plastic use is an even smaller slice—you still might want to know how to curb your own waste to feel a little better about how you treat the planet. 

For Earth Week (and every week after), we’ve assembled some hopefully helpful reusable products to add to your laundry room, kitchen, and bathroom—from wool dryer balls to reusable makeup wipes, and other cleaning products. Adding these swaps into your rotation will hopefully be seamless and will likely save you money in the long run.
